About the role
Key responsibilities & impact- Manage CEQA and NEPA projects from initiation through completion, including scope, schedule, budget, staffing, and deliverables.
- Lead multidisciplinary teams and coordinate technical staff and subconsultants to achieve project objectives.
- Oversee preparation and quality review of environmental documents, technical reports, and client deliverables.
- Monitor project performance, proactively managing risks, schedules, budgets, and client expectations.
- Build and maintain strong relationships with public and private sector clients, agencies, and project stakeholders.
- Serve as a key client contact, facilitating meetings, presentations, public hearings, and stakeholder engagement activities.
- Manage project budgets, forecasts, and contract requirements to support profitable project delivery.
- Mentor and support the professional development of environmental planning staff.
Requirements
What you’ll need- Bachelor's degree in Environmental Planning, Environmental Science, Urban and Regional Planning, Geography, or a closely related field.
- 12 or more years of professional experience in environmental planning, environmental impact assessment, and CEQA and/or NEPA document preparation.
- Demonstrated experience managing environmental planning projects, including oversight of contracts, budgets, schedules, technical staff, and subconsultants.
- Strong knowledge of CEQA, NEPA, environmental permitting, and regulatory compliance processes.
- Excellent communication, organization, project management, technical writing, presentation, and interpersonal skills.
- Pro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ite, including Word, Excel, and PowerPoint.
- Valid driver's license and ability to travel as required for project and client needs.
